Essential Components of Water Saving Bathroom Design

A truly efficient home starts with intelligent water saving bathroom design. By separating ‘grey’ water from ‘black’ water (sewage), we can reclaim up to 50% of daily household water usage.

* Diversion Valves: These automatically route basin and shower water into a dedicated storage tank.
* Biological Filtration: Modern systems use UV light or aerobic bacteria to treat water without harsh chemicals.
* Smart Monitoring: High-tech sensors allow you to track your savings in real-time via a smartphone app.
* Backflow Prevention: Critical safety components ensure reclaimed water never contaminates your fresh mains supply.

Greywater System Installation Cost in 2026

While prices have stabilised, the greywater system installation cost varies depending on the complexity of your plumbing. For a standard four-bedroom UK home, you can expect a range of project costs.

  • Basic Gravity Systems: Range between £2,500 and £3,500 including professional installation.

 

  • Advanced Pumped Systems: These typically cost between £4,500 and £7,000 for high-capacity filtration.

 

  • Retrofit Complexity: Older properties may require additional plumbing work, increasing the labour costs by approximately 20%.

 

  • Maintenance Plans: Annual servicing by a qualified technician usually costs around £150 to £250.

Advanced Materials and Greywater Integration

When designing your system, the choice of materials is vital for longevity and performance. High-density polyethylene (HDPE) tanks are the industry standard for their durability and resistance to chemical corrosion.

* Piping Systems: Use colour-coded lilac pipes to clearly distinguish reclaimed water lines from potable water.
* Filtration Media: Ceramic and silver-ion filters offer superior long-term performance compared to older sand-based models.
* Pump Technology: Low-energy inverter pumps ensure the system only runs when necessary, maintaining high energy efficiency.

Maintenance and Long-Term Care

Modern systems are designed to be relatively low-maintenance, but they are not ‘set and forget’. Regular checks of the filtration screens ensure the water remains clear and odour-free.

* Quarterly Checks: Homeowners should inspect filter intakes for debris every three months.
* Annual Professional Audit: A specialist should calibrate the pumps and test water quality once a year.
* Filter Replacement: Depending on usage, core filtration media typically requires replacement every 3 to 5 years.
